Garden trimming services involve the careful shaping and pruning of trees, shrubs, and hedges to maintain their health and appearance. These services typically include trimming overgrown branches, removing dead or diseased foliage, and sculpting plants to enhance the overall look of a landscape. Proper trimming not only improves curb appeal but also promotes healthier growth, prevents potential damage from falling branches, and keeps plants in proportion with the property. Skilled service providers use the right techniques and tools to ensure that plants are trimmed safely and effectively, resulting in a neat and attractive outdoor space.
Many common problems can be addressed through professional trimming services. Overgrown trees and shrubs can obstruct pathways, block views, or interfere with utility lines. Unkempt plants may attract pests or become susceptible to disease, which can spread and cause further damage. Additionally, uneven or excessive growth can make a yard look unkempt and diminish its overall appeal. Regular trimming helps homeowners avoid these issues by keeping plants manageable and healthy, reducing the risk of damage during storms, and preventing safety hazards caused by falling branches or overgrown limbs.

The overview below groups typical Garden Trimming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Layton, UT.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Trimming Jobs - Many routine garden trimming projects in Layton, UT, typically cost between $50 and $150. These include shaping shrubs or pruning small trees and are common for regular maintenance. Costs can vary depending on plant size and the extent of trimming needed.
Medium-Sized Landscape Trimming - Larger shrubbery or moderate tree trimming projects often fall within the $150-$400 range. Many local contractors handle these jobs regularly, with costs increasing based on the number of plants and their height.
Large or Complex Trimming Projects - Extensive trimming involving multiple trees or tall, hard-to-reach plants can range from $400 to $1,000 or more. These projects are less frequent but are necessary for larger properties or detailed landscaping work.
Full Garden Trimming or Overhaul - Complete garden trimming or overhaul projects in the area can reach $1,000-$5,000+ depending on size and scope. Many projects in this range are less common and typically involve significant landscaping or seasonal cleanup efforts.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of garden trimming services are available? Local service providers typically offer hedge trimming, shrub pruning, tree trimming, and general garden shaping to maintain healthy and attractive landscapes.
How often should gardens be trimmed? The ideal trimming frequency depends on plant types and growth rates; a professional can recommend a schedule suited to specific garden needs.
What tools do garden trimming professionals use? Contractors usually utilize pruning shears, hedge trimmers, loppers, and safety equipment to ensure precise and safe trimming work.
Can garden trimming improve plant health? Yes, proper trimming helps remove dead or overgrown branches, promoting better growth and reducing the risk of disease.
